This is how I landed upon the Chilipad Sleep System. What is the Chilipad Sleep System? The Chilipad Sleep System is a bed mattress pad that links, by means of a long, flat tube, to a temperature-regulating cube. To utilize it, you pour water into the cube (more information on that in a moment) and set a temperature from a dial on the cube or a push-button control that includes it.
The cube is where the magic happens, heating and cooling water (depending upon what the user desires when they sleep), prior to pumping the temperature-controlled water through the tube into the pad, which is filled with smaller sized silicone tubes.
